Starting the engine

Starting the engine

1. Fasten the seat belt.
WARNING
Before starting the engine, check that the
seat, steering wheel and mirrors are adjust-
03
ed properly. Make sure the brake pedal can
be depressed completely. Adjust the seat if
necessary.
2. Insert the remote key into the ignition
slot. Press the key until it is drawn into
1
the slot
.
NOTE
The remote key should be inserted into the
ignition slot with the key blade end of the re-
mote pointing out. See the illustration on
page 77.
3. Depress the brake pedal
WARNING
An extra mat on the driver's floor can cause
the accelerator and/or brake pedal to catch.
Check that the movement of these pedals is
not impeded. Not more than one protective
floor covering may be used at one time.
1
On vehicles with the optional keyless drive, it
is only necessary to have a remote control in
the passenger's compartment.
104
4. Press and release the start/stop button.
The autostart function will operate the
starter motor until the engine starts.
The starter motor operates for a maximum of
10 seconds. If the engine has not started,
repeat the procedure.
WARNING
• Always remove the remote key from the
ignition slot when leaving the vehicle, espe-
cially if there are children in the vehicle.
• Never remove the remote key from the ig-
nition slot while driving or when the vehicle
is being towed. The steering lock could oth-
erwise be activated, making it impossible to
steer the vehicle. Never remove the remote
key with keyless drive function (option) from
the vehicle while driving or during towing.
• Always place the gear selector in Park
and apply the parking brake before leaving
the vehicle. Never leave the vehicle unat-
2
.
tended with the engine running.
• Always open garage doors fully before
starting the engine inside a garage to en-
sure adequate ventilation. The exhaust
gases contain carbon monoxide, which is
invisible and odorless but very poisonous.
2
If the vehicle is moving, it is only necessary to
press the start/stop button to start the vehi-
cle.
NOTE
• The idling speed can be noticeably higher
than normal during cold starts. This is to en-
able emission control system can reach
normal operating temperature as quickly as
possible, which helps reduce exhaust emis-
sions.
• Keylock: Your vehicle is equipped with a
keylock system. When the engine is
switched off, the gear selector must be in
the Park position before the key can be re-
1
moved
from the ignition slot.
1
Does not apply to vehicles with the optional
keyless drive.
